Jerba vs Toker Climate & Distance Between

Sudan flag
  • The distance between Jerba, Tunisia and Toker, Sudan is approximately 3,176 km or 1,974 mi.
  • To reach Jerba in this distance one would set out from Toker bearing 308°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Jerba bearing 295.9° or WNW .
  • Jerba has a subtropical hot steppe climate (BSh) whereas Toker has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• The annual mean temperature is 9.8 °C (17.6°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 3.8 °C (6.8°F) more in Jerba.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 105.5 mm (4.2 in) more which is equivalent to 105.5 l/m² (2.59 US gal/ft²) or 1,055,000 l/ha (112,787 US gal/ac) more. About 1 4/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 13.9° lower in Jerba than in Toker.
  • Relative humidity levels are 13%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 5.3°C (9.5°F) lower.
